Las Cañadas, Jalisco, Mexico

Overview

Las Cañadas is a tiny rural village set in the hills of Jalisco, Mexico, surrounded by natural beauty and traditional agriculture. With a population under 150, the town offers a peaceful escape, friendly locals, and authentic Mexican countryside experiences.

Best Time to Visit

November to April for dry, warm weather and clear hiking trails.

Local Tips

Bring cash, as card acceptance is rare and the nearest ATM is several kilometers away. Plan for limited cell signal and basic amenities.

Cultural Etiquette

Greet locals with a friendly 'buenos días'. Dress modestly, especially in community spaces. Tipping is appreciated (10% at restaurants, a few pesos for local services).

Safety Warnings

The village is very safe due to its size, but take care at night in remote areas due to limited lighting. No known scams, but watch footing on unpaved paths.

Hidden Gems

Explore ancient petroglyphs near San Juanito, visit the river for quiet picnics, and hike to the Mirador for panoramic canyon vistas.
